Spring roll wrapper machine is a machine that can make spring roll wrappers, curry puff wrapper, egg wrapper and French pancake. Etc. It has many uses. Let us introduce it to you:
1. Main uses
The spring roll wrapper machine can make spring roll wrapper, curry puff wrapper, egg wrapper and French pancake with a thickness of 0.3~0.8 mm, and can make other sheet foods. It is very suitable for food factories, restaurants, fast food restaurants, etc.
2. Working principle and process
Principle: Prepare the dough according to the dough production process requirements. After the dough is heated and baked by the circular baking wheel, it becomes a spring roll wrapper or other sheet foods with a fixed thickness.
Process:
Put the prepared dough into the paste barrel.
When the baking wheel is heated to 160℃, start the paste pump to send the dough to the nozzle.
Operate the clutch operating lever to make the dough adhere to the arc surface of the baking wheel.
When the baking wheel rotates through an angle of 270~300 degrees, the dough matures and automatically separates from the baking wheel to form a spring roll wrapper with a fixed thickness.
It can be sold or rolled into spring rolls immediately.
3. There are many finished products that can be made with spring roll wrappers, such as:
Vietnamese small roll noodles: Made by wrapping mushrooms, chicken breast, fungus, onions and other fillings with Vietnamese spring roll wrappers.
Egg and shrimp intestines: After soaking rice paper (a kind of spring roll wrapper), add egg liquid, shrimp, green vegetables, shrimp, and then wrap and steam.
Shrimp dumplings: Shrimp, celery, carrots and other fillings are wrapped with rice paper (spring roll wrapper) and steamed.
Big mixed vegetables: After soaking Vietnamese spring roll wrappers, cut them into strips, match them with bean sprouts, cucumbers, crab sticks, eggs, onions, shrimps and other ingredients, and pour sauce on them.
Grilled cold noodles: Use spring roll wrappers instead of traditional cold noodles, match them with eggs, ham sausages, bacon, enoki mushrooms and other ingredients, brush them with special grilled cold noodles sauce, roll them up and cut them into pieces for consumption.

1. Deck Ovens:
Deck ovens are a popular choice for many bakeries as they offer a traditional baking method that produces consistently high-quality bread. These ovens feature multiple shelves, or "decks," that can be heated individually to allow for different baking temperatures on each level. Deck ovens are versatile and can bake a variety of bread types, from artisan loaves to baguettes. They are known for producing bread with a crispy crust and soft interior.
2. Convection Ovens:
Convection ovens are another common type of industrial bread baking machine that uses a fan to circulate hot air around the baking chamber. This results in more even baking and shorter cooking times compared to traditional deck ovens. Convection ovens are great for high-volume production as they can bake multiple trays of bread at once. They are also energy-efficient and can help reduce baking times, making them a popular choice for busy bakeries.
3. Rotary Rack Ovens:
Rotary rack ovens are large, industrial-sized ovens that feature rotating racks to ensure even baking and consistent results. These ovens are ideal for baking large quantities of bread in a short amount of time. Rotary rack ovens are perfect for high-capacity bakeries and food production facilities that require a fast and efficient baking process. They can handle a wide range of bread types and are a must-have for businesses with high-demand production schedules.
4. Tunnel Ovens:
Tunnel ovens are designed for continuous baking and are often used in large-scale industrial bakery operations. These ovens feature a conveyor belt system that moves the bread through a long, enclosed baking chamber. Tunnel ovens are known for their high production capacity and consistent baking results. They are ideal for mass production of bread and other baked goods. Tunnel ovens are perfect for businesses that need to produce large quantities of bread quickly and efficiently.

One of the most common types of industrial bread making machines is the dough mixer. This machine is used to mix large quantities of dough quickly and efficiently. Dough mixers come in a range of sizes and capacities, from small countertop models to large floor-standing units. Some dough mixers are equipped with multiple speed settings and programmable controls for precise mixing.
Another essential type of industrial bread making machine is the dough divider and rounder. This machine is used to divide the dough into equal portions and shape them into round loaves. Dough dividers and rounders can significantly increase productivity in a bakery by streamlining the process of shaping and portioning dough.
In addition to dough mixers and dividers, industrial bread making machines also include proofers and ovens. Proofers are used to provide the ideal conditions for dough to rise and ferment before baking. They come in various sizes and configurations to accommodate different production needs. Ovens, on the other hand, are used to bake the dough into delicious, golden-brown loaves. Industrial bread ovens can be deck ovens, tunnel ovens, or rotary ovens, depending on the volume and type of bread being produced.

One of the most important pieces of equipment for bread making is a quality bread pan. These come in a variety of materials, sizes, and shapes, so it's important to choose one that suits your baking needs. For a classic loaf shape, a standard metal bread pan is ideal. For artisanal loaves or specialty breads, a cast iron Dutch oven or clay cloche can help create the perfect crust and crumb.
In addition to a bread pan, a good set of mixing bowls is essential for bread making. Look for bowls that are sturdy and easy to clean, as you will be using them for mixing, proofing, and shaping your dough. Stainless steel or glass bowls are a good choice, as they won't retain odors or stains from ingredients like flour and yeast.
No bread making kit is complete without a reliable kitchen scale. Measuring ingredients by weight is crucial for precision in baking, as slight variations in flour or water can significantly affect the final outcome of your bread. A digital scale with a tare function is especially useful, as it allows you to measure ingredients without the need for multiple bowls or measuring cups.
For mixing and kneading your dough, a sturdy wooden spoon or dough whisk is a great tool to have on hand. These tools are gentler on your dough than a traditional mixer and allow you to feel the texture and consistency of your dough as you work it. A bench scraper is also useful for cutting and shaping your dough, as well as for cleaning up your work surface.
To ensure your bread rises properly, a proofing basket or banneton is an essential piece of equipment. These baskets help shape your dough during its final rise, creating a beautiful pattern on the crust of your bread. A linen cloth or bakers couche can also be used for proofing, providing a smooth surface for your dough to rest on.
